Developer(s): Softmax
Genre: Role-Playing Game (RPG)
Wikipedia: Link
Game review links: Metacritic
Game review score: 66/100
Game description: Magna Carta: Tears of Blood, known in Japan with the subtitle Crimon Stigmata, is the sequel of Magna Carta: The Phantom of Avalanche. It features a unique turn-based chi-combo combat system and Hyung-tae Kim characters design.
